Four categories in five days, and none of them were planned together
An Argentine distributor and service partner opened an account with us in Nov 2025. In Mar 2026 they came in with a wave soldering consumables requirement - titanium fingers and flux spray nozzles - for a named end user.
The conversation did not stop there. On 17 Mar 2026, five days later, it had expanded into ESD products, a modular cleanroom and a walk-in environmental chamber. Four categories, no relationship between them on a product map, and one customer on the other end of all of it.
You are running four sourcing exercises for one customer
A distributor serving several plants accumulates a scattered requirement by design. Soldering consumables from one source, ESD from another, the cleanroom from a third, the chamber from whoever the plant engineer last worked with. Each category is sourced on its own logic, with its own freight arrangement and its own paperwork.
The visible cost is administrative - four sets of documents, four freight bookings, four payment runs. The invisible cost is bigger: scattered sourcing is how orders get lost. Not dramatically, not with anyone at fault. A requirement simply outlives the thread it arrived on, because no single view of the customer relationship exists for it to live in.
There is a specification risk hiding in there too. A distributor buying on behalf of several plants can end up specifying at the distributor level when the requirement is actually at the plant level. Titanium fingers for one wave soldering machine are a specific geometry, and "titanium fingers" is not a specification.
Consolidate by relationship
Three rules, and the first one does most of the work.
1. Identify the end user on day one. Not to name them publicly - to check the specification at the plant level rather than at the distributor level. The end user's actual machine decides the finger geometry; the distributor's catalogue does not. Ask which machine and which board the parts are for - without that, consolidating four categories only produces a bigger document with the same wrong geometry in it.
2. Quote the live requirement first. The one that is actually stopping something goes out first. Consolidation is not a reason to make an urgent item wait for a complete picture.
3. Source the rest as one programme. One freight arrangement, one documentation set, one point of contact. Shortlist suppliers before any quotation goes out, not after - screening after quoting means you quote from the catalogues you happen to have open.
The rule underneath all three: the unit of consolidation is the customer relationship, not the product category. Categories are how suppliers are organised. Relationships are how customers buy.
What the programme looked like
The wave soldering consumables were quoted first, on 12 Mar 2026, because they were the live requirement. The end user was identified and recorded the same day so the specification could be checked against the actual machine.
Then the expansion: on 17 Mar 2026 the ESD products enquiry came in alongside modular cleanroom supplier screening, and walk-in environmental chamber screening started the same day. ESD interlocking flooring screening followed on 18 Mar 2026. Four requirement categories in one programme, inside six days, with AI-assisted supplier screening used to shortlist candidates before any quotation went out. Screening first means the shortlist is built from what is actually available, not from whichever catalogues happen to be open.
Stated plainly: no order had been placed when this was written. This is a sourcing record - dates from our project system, no pricing, no customer identity, and the end user's name is not published.
